What causes gutters to leak in Myrtle Beach?
Gutter leaks in Myrtle Beach can arise from various factors. The primary causes include:
- Clogged gutters: Leaves, twigs, and debris can accumulate, preventing water from flowing freely.
- Improper installation: If gutters are not installed at the correct angle, water can pool and eventually leak.
- Damage from storms: High winds and heavy rain can cause physical damage, including dents and cracks.
- Corrosion: Metal gutters can corrode over time, leading to leaks.
- Ice dams: In colder months, ice can form in gutters, causing water to back up and leak.

How do I know if my gutter is leaking in Myrtle Beach?
To determine if your gutter is leaking, visually inspect them during and after a rainstorm. Look for:
- Water spilling over the edges of the gutters.
- Dripping water from seams or joints.
- Wet spots on the ground beneath the gutters.

Fixing gutter leaks in Myrtle Beach
Fixing gutter leaks can vary in complexity. Simple issues like clogs can often be resolved by homeowners, while more extensive problems may require professional intervention. Here are some steps for fixing common issues:
- For clogs, use a scoop or a pressure washer to clear debris.
- For small holes, apply a patch kit or sealant.
- If you notice sagging gutters, rehang them using proper brackets.
